在网络通信中,网络地址转换(Network Address Translation, NAT)是一种重要的技术,它在不同网络之间提供了连接的桥梁。NAT的主要作用是将私有IP地址转换为公共IP地址,或者反之,从而实现内部网络与外部网络之间的数据交换。
NAT的核心功能在于解决IP地址资源不足的问题。随着互联网的快速发展,IPv4地址的数量逐渐枯竭,而NAT通过允许多个设备共享一个公共IP地址,大大缓解了这一问题。NAT通常部署在路由器或防火墙等设备上,负责处理数据包的地址转换任务。
当内部网络中的设备需要访问外部网络时,NAT会将这些设备的私有IP地址替换为路由器的公共IP地址,并记录下对应的映射关系。这样,外部网络接收到的数据包就可以顺利返回到正确的内部设备。同样地,当外部设备向内部网络发送数据时,NAT也会根据之前建立的映射表,将数据包转发给相应的内部设备。
此外,NAT还具有一定的安全性优势。由于外部网络无法直接获取内部网络的具体信息,因此可以有效防止未经授权的访问。然而,这也意味着某些特定的应用程序可能需要额外配置才能正常工作。
总之,NAT作为一种高效的网络地址转换技术,在现代互联网中扮演着至关重要的角色。它不仅解决了IP地址短缺的问题,还提高了网络的安全性和灵活性。对于希望更好地管理和保护自身网络环境的用户来说,了解并合理利用NAT的功能是非常必要的。